The hex color #1F2795, also known as Jackson's Purple, presents some accessibility challenges, particularly regarding text contrast. When using this color for backgrounds, it's crucial to select a text color that provides sufficient contrast to ensure readability for all users, including those with visual impairments. White text on a #1F2795 background may offer adequate contrast, but it's essential to verify this using a contrast checker tool that adheres to WCAG guidelines. Lighter shades of yellow or other bright colors could also be considered, but always test for sufficient contrast. Conversely, avoid using dark text colors like black or dark gray, as they will likely result in insufficient contrast and poor readability. Proper attention to color contrast is vital for creating inclusive and accessible web content.
